Implementation Roadmap: Partnering with a Chinese Inkjet Manufacturer

  1. Define production requirements: substrates, volumes, finishes, and uptime targets.

  2. Shortlist vendors with verified track records and scalable architectures.

  3. Assess prepress, automation, and curing options.

  4. Plan for maintenance, spare parts, and remote diagnostics.

  5. Conduct pilot runs on representative substrates and document results.

  6. Scale to full production with performance validation.

Substrate family Ideal printer types Suggested pre-treatments AndresJet note
Glass/Metal UV/solvent flatbeds Cleaning, surface energy boost Adhesion-first approach
Plastics UV-curable, hybrid Primer, surface coating Custom ink matching
Wood/Stone Pigmented inks, UV Sealing, curing sequences Manage warp risk
